Ametek Aerospace & Defense is looking for a strong Development Engineering Technician to work in our Wilmington, MA facility.  Candidate must be a self-starter and able to work in an aggressive, fast-paced, and flexible environment.

 

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: 

This position will support the Sensors & Fluid Management Systems Business Unit in Wilmington, MA. Responsibilities include: 

  • Perform tests on aerospace sensor products.
  • Prepare data for all product development activities and analyze performance.
  • Maintain neat and clean laboratory area and ensure functionality of all equipment.
  • Construct prototype products, cabling, and test equipment.
  • Design tooling and fixturing as required.
  • Install and analyze all test equipment for qualification.
  • Perform and implement various tests on new products.
  • Provide technical support to all design engineers
  • Demonstrated ability and willingness to use AI tools to improve productivity, decision-marking, work quality, and to reduce costs.  The successful candidate must be able to identify appropriate AI use cases and critically evaluate AI-generated outputs

 

EDUCATION:

  • Associate Degree in Mechanical or Electronics technology preferred.

 

EXPERIENCE:

  • Working knowledge of software including Microsoft Excel, NI LabVIEW, Keysight Benchlink Data Logger, NI Signal Express
  • SolidWorks and Altium experience
  • Prototype construction, soldering, and machining skills
  • J-STD-001 Class 3 Soldering

 

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Open to continuous change with the ability to learn new skills
  • Proven hands-on capability in the workplace
  • Self-motivated, self-starter, strong work ethic, self-advocate
  • Strong communication skills, including a strong English language capability

 

Due to contracts with the US Government, candidate must be either a US Citizen or Greencard holder
